WebbFirstly, apologies for not emphasizing this point earlier, we are – unlike Meb’s CAPE analysis – looking at forward earnings to determine P/E ratios, not historical … WebbHow it Works: Under the income approach, the valuation is based on the economic benefit stream (typically a form of net income or cash flows) produced by the business. This benefit stream is either capitalized or discounted to a present value, and this amount becomes the foundation for the valuation of the company.
